Physical Characteristics of the Cane Corso

Size, weight, and general appearance. Coat colors and patterns available.

The Cane Corso is a large and powerful dog. They are known for their strong build and majestic appearance. Most Cane Corsos weigh between 90 to 120 pounds. They stand about 24 to 28 inches tall. Their coat is short, shiny, and can be various colors. Common colors include:

  • Black
  • Fawn
  • Gray
  • Brindle

Some have unique patterns too. This breed looks very impressive. They have a proud stance and strong muscles that catch attention everywhere they go.

Health and Lifespan Considerations

Common health issues faced by Cane Corsos. Average lifespan and factors affecting longevity.

Cane Corsos can face some health hiccups. Common issues include hip dysplasia and heart problems. These can stall their zest for life! On average, they live around 10 to 12 years. Factors like diet, exercise, and regular vet visits help boost their lifespan. Keeping them healthy is like having a magic potion for years of love and tail-wags!

Pricing: What to Expect When Buying a Cane Corso

Average price range of Cane Corso puppies. Factors influencing cost (breed, location, lineage).

Buying a Cane Corso can be exciting. The average price for a puppy usually ranges from $1,000 to $3,000. Several factors can influence the cost:

  • The breeder’s reputation is very important.
  • Location matters a lot. Prices can vary by state or city.
  • The lineage of the puppy affects the price. Show-quality dogs are more expensive.

Budget wisely to ensure you find the right pup for your family!

Can You Share Some Interesting Historical Facts About The Cane Corso Breed And Its Origins?

The Cane Corso is a dog breed from Italy. People started using these dogs over 2,000 years ago. They helped hunters catch big animals like wild boars. Farmers also used them to protect their homes and livestock. Today, they are known for being loyal and strong family pets.

What Are The Typical Costs Associated With Owning A Cane Corso, Including Grooming, Food, And Veterinary Care?

Owning a Cane Corso can cost quite a bit. You will spend around $100 to $150 on food each month. Grooming can be about $50 every few months. Veterinary care, like check-ups or shots, might cost $300 to $500 a year. So, you need to think about these costs before getting a Cane Corso!
